Job Description
At Easterseals PORT Health (ESPH), our mission is rooted in empowering individuals and strengthening communities. We are seeking a compassionate and mission‑driven Child Placement Therapist to provide clinical services to youth in therapeutic foster care. In this role, you will deliver trauma‑informed therapy, crisis intervention, and person‑centered clinical support to help stabilize placements, strengthen family functioning, and promote reunification. This isn't just a job — it's an opportunity to support healing, restore stability, and make a meaningful difference in the lives of children and families. •Voted Raleigh's Best Nonprofit Organization and Raleigh's Best Mental Health Services two years in a row!•Your Role in Our Mission As a Child Placement Therapist, you will be a key member of a multidisciplinary team responsible for delivering high‑quality, community‑based therapeutic services. You will provide clinical assessments, develop and monitor person‑centered plans, support caregivers with behavioral strategies, and guide youth and families toward improved coping, stability, and long‑term well‑being. Your work will take place across therapeutic foster homes, natural environments, and community settings, ensuring care is accessible, person‑centered, and aligned with best practices. What You'll Do Provide weekly individual and family therapy , including reunification work, in home‑ or community‑based settings. Deliver crisis intervention services to stabilize placements and support youth and caregivers. Complete and update Comprehensive Clinical Assessments annually and as required at placement. Facilitate Child and Family Team (CFT) meetings and participate in multidisciplinary staffing and supervision. Develop, implement, and monitor person-centered plans , offering psychoeducation and behavioral support to children and caregivers. Assist foster parents through training, behavioral coaching, and skills‑building interventions to enhance coping and stability.
